The Circleville Police Department responded to 151 calls for service between June 11 and June 14, 2026. Notable incidents included multiple arrests for domestic trouble, a structural fire, a suspicious circumstances call resulting in hospital transport, and several theft and vandalism reports. Officers also conducted numerous extra patrols and business checks throughout the four-day period.
